This wasn't what she'd envisioned when she decided to join the Federal Bureau of Investigation. Tracking down murderers and terrorists with the knowledge gained in eight years of medical training and an intensive schooling at Quantico was a far cry from standing in this cemetery on a dark and stormy night. She hadn't known the FBI investigated things like this, employed men as mad north-by-northwest as Mulder seemed to be.

And yet.

There was something that sparked in his eyes as she challenged him, something that crackled like lightning through his features when he wasn't ignoring or deriding her. He seemed to enjoy pressing her buttons and seeing the reaction, watching her keep up with the furious speed of his brain.

She knew she'd never admit it, not even to herself, but she enjoyed it, as much as she enjoyed being outside autopsy bay and in this cold midnight deluge.
